Hello,
I have a compaq presario 2294 60 mb ram AMD -K 6(tm)3d processor...... purchased new 2.5 years ago......
I use it for email and to check stock prices and read stockmarket news sites only (no games )...im on cable and im very happy with the setup.If i wanted a touch more speed would it be wise to get as much ram as possible....or would i need to get a more powerfull pc.
Thanks

Welcome to SysOpt

You didn't mention which K6-2 processor you have now, but I suspect that a newer pc would be much better than trying to overclock the one you have. More ram always helps up to about 128 mb if you are not into gaming. But, more ram does not relate into more speed...it will help applications to load faster...to a point.

With the prices so low on components these days, building a newer system with a later cpu and more ram would be much more satisfying I would think.

A decent motherboard can be bought for about $75, a 700 to 800 mhz Duron can be bought for about $40 to $50 or less, A heatsink will cost about $20 give or take a couple bucks. 128 mb PC 133 sdram will cost about $20 or so...then you probably will need a case, which can cost anywhere from $30 to well over $100 bucks. You can reuse your keyboard, mouse, monitor...ect.

The prices above are off the top of my head, and are probably a little high.
